Join Purdue Extension Floyd County for

Pollinator Day 2019 Saturday, April 27, 2019

10:00 a.m.-3:00 p.m.

Come spend the day learning about our native pollinators at this

free, family-friendly event. There will be classes, hands-on

activities for the whole family, a kids craft corner, lunch, t-shirts,

and vendors!

Booths include Native Bees, Butterflies, Pollinators and Our Food Supply,

Hummingbirds, Native Plants, Planting for Pollinators, Beeswax Lip Balm, a

Pollinator Selfie Booth, and much more.

Purdue University is an equal access/equal opportunity institution.

Classes:

Container Planting for Butterflies: 10:20, 11:30, 1:15, and 2:15

“Planting Your Yard for Birds” given by Sharon Sorenson 10:30

Bumblebees: 10:30 and 1:15

Monarchs: 11:30 and 2:15

Pollinator Day 2019 will be held at the Purdue

Research Park of Southeast Indiana.

The Purdue Research Park is located at 3000 Technology Ave.,

New Albany, across from Kohl’s on Charlestown Road. Please park

in the front of the building the entrance to the event will be near

the flag pole.

This event will be held rain or shine.
